Background

Best Bars near The Glen House

Discover the best bars near The Glen House.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.

The 10 best bars near The Glen House

Other bars near The Glen House

More about The Glen House

photo

Discover serenity and adventure at The Glen House in Gorham, NH - your gateway to the scenic White Mountains.

Tell me more about The Glen House

Select Currency